Misty May-Treanor
Misty May-Treanor retired from playing volleyball professionally, but when she was at the height of her career, there wasn’t an opponent that could stand her way, at least during the later parts of her career. In 2004, 2008, and 2012, she took home the Olympic gold medals in beach volleyball, which was revenge for her fifth-place spot in Sydney 2000.
After winning the third-straight Olympic gold medal, she decided to hang up the net and call it a day. After retiring, she continued her studies by getting a master’s degree in Coaching at Concordia University in Irvine. While her playing days are over, her coaching career has just begun.
